Category Archives: Cobra replica for sale

The AC Cobra ReplicaStanding Up to the Original?

The ac cobra replica is a sports car with a Ford V8 engine which has been manufactured from time to time since 1962 in the United States and England. It is also known as the Shelby Cobra within the U.S.

Designing Your Very Own Custom Roadster

What do you look for when you create a custom roadster? The design cultures and sub-cultures surrounding cars are almost too numerous to name, with people of different backgrounds all bringing their unique perspectives and tastes to the table. Some